72 changes: 72 additions & 0 deletions agent/context_compressor_message_helpers.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,72 @@
"""Message-role and persistence-marker helpers for context compaction."""

from typing import Any, Dict, List, Optional

_DB_PERSISTED_MARKER = "_db_persisted"


def _fresh_compaction_message_copy(msg: Dict[str, Any]) -> Dict[str, Any]:
"""Copy a message for compaction assembly without persistence markers.

Live cached-gateway transcripts stamp ``_db_persisted`` during incremental
flushes. Shallow ``.copy()`` propagates that marker into the post-rotation
compressed list, so ``_flush_messages_to_session_db`` skips every row when
writing to the new child session (#57491).

This strips at the copy site (clearest intent, and cheap), but the
authoritative guarantee is the single terminal sweep in ``compress()``
(``_strip_persistence_markers``): no message may leave ``compress()``
carrying ``_db_persisted`` regardless of how many intermediate copy sites
a future refactor adds.
"""
fresh = msg.copy()
fresh.pop(_DB_PERSISTED_MARKER, None)
return fresh


def _template_visible_role(message: Any) -> Optional[str]:
"""Role as counted by strict chat-template alternation checks.

Mistral-family templates (Devstral, Mistral Small 3.x, Magistral)
enforce user/assistant alternation at render time but EXEMPT the tool
flow from the check: ``tool`` results and assistant messages carrying
``tool_calls`` are skipped. A summary role chosen against the *literal*
neighbouring roles can therefore still violate alternation as the
template sees it. The canonical failure: the protected head ends
``[user, assistant(tool_calls), tool]``, so the literal last role is
``tool`` and the summary is pinned to ``role="user"`` -- but the last
role the template counts is ``user``, the template sees user -> user,
and llama.cpp / Mistral-hosted backends reject the ENTIRE request with
a Jinja alternation error (HTTP 500). Because the summary persists in
the stored conversation, every retry replays the same poisoned history
and the session is unrecoverable.

Returns ``None`` for messages the alternation check skips.
"""
if not isinstance(message, dict):
return None
role = message.get("role")
if role == "tool":
return None
if role == "assistant" and message.get("tool_calls"):
return None
return role


def _strip_persistence_markers(messages: List[Dict[str, Any]]) -> None:
"""Enforce the compaction invariant: no assembled message carries a
session-store persistence marker.

``compress()`` copies protected head/tail messages out of the live
cached-gateway transcript, which stamps ``_db_persisted`` on every message
over the life of the session. If any copied dict keeps that marker, the
rotation flush to the child session skips it and the compacted transcript is
lost from ``state.db`` (#57491). Stripping at each copy site is necessary
but *positional* — a copy site added after the assembly loops would re-leak.
This single terminal sweep makes the guarantee structural instead: run it
once on the fully-assembled list so the invariant holds no matter where the
copies happened. Mutates in place (the dicts are compaction-local copies).
"""
for msg in messages:
if isinstance(msg, dict):
msg.pop(_DB_PERSISTED_MARKER, None)
